                      SuuntoPartnerTeam @assaf1007
                      last edited by SuuntoPartnerTeam

                      @assaf1007 You are using two different strings for getObject and setObject.

                      This should be a minimal working example which pushes settings.active up by 1 whenever you start an exercise:

                      var settings = null;
                      function onLoad(input, output) {
                        settings = {
                          maxPace: 12,
                          timelapse: 123,
                          active: 0,
                        };
                        loadSettings()
                      }
                      
                      var loadSettings = function () {
                        var loaded = localStorage.getObject("appSettings");
                        if (loaded != null) settings = loaded;
                        // else localStorage.setObject("appSettings", settings);
                      
                        settings.active++;
                        localStorage.setObject("appSettings", settings);
                      };
                      
                      function evaluate(_inp, _out) {
                        setText("#active", String(settings.active))
                      }
                      
                      function getUserInterface() {
                        return {
                          template: 't'
                        };
                      }
                      

                      and the html:

                      <uiView>
                        <div>
                          <div id="active" class="p-m">
                            0
                          </div>
                        </div>
                      </uiView>
                      

                      So:

                      but i wish to be able to set values at the watch itself (if possible) … in such case, i need (= user need) some kind of a preliminary UI (before app starts) to be able to update settings…

                      Possible indeed! The ‘tennis score pro’ application has a start screen which saves the settings for the next time.
